Yes, royalty was critically important in society from 1564 to 1616, as monarchs played central roles in governance, culture, and religion. Their authority often shaped national identity and influenced social hierarchies, with royal patronage supporting the arts and sciences. Additionally, the political dynamics of the time, including conflicts and alliances, were heavily influenced by royal families. This period also saw significant events like the Elizabethan era in England, which highlighted the power and cultural impact of royalty.
